Leviticus 11:35-41 Lexham English Bible (LEB)

35. And anything on which one of their dead bodies falls shall become unclean: an oven or a stove must be broken—they are unclean and shall be unclean for you.

36. Surely a spring or a cistern collecting water shall be clean, but that which touches their dead body shall become unclean.

37. And when one of their dead bodies falls on any seed for sowing, it is clean.

38. But when water is put on the seed and one of their dead bodies falls on it, it is unclean for you.

39. “ ‘And when one of the animals dies that is for you to eat, the one who touches its dead body shall become unclean until the evening.

40. And the one who eats some of its dead body must wash his garments, and he shall be unclean until the evening; and the one who carries its dead body must wash his garments, and he shall be unclean until the evening.

41. “ ‘And any swarmer that swarms on the land is detestable; it must not be eaten.
